如皋市高三对口班2009~2010学年度第二次模拟考试
计算机专业理论综合试卷
第Ⅱ卷(共210分)
说明:请将答案直接答在本试卷上。
三、填空题(本大题共30小题,每小题2分,共计60分。) 46.一个码长为7的原码最多可表示 个十进制数。
47.一个完整的微型计算机系统包括 、应用软件和硬件系统。 48.为保证动态RAM中的内容不消失,需要进行 操作。
49. 一台计算机的 是指连续启动两次独立存储器操作(读或写操作)所需间隔的最小时间。
50.选购主板时,应注意主板的兼容性、稳定性、速度和 。
51.采用虚拟存储技术时,为保证程序运行的正确,必须进行逻辑地址和实地址的转换,这一过程称为 。
52.一个完善的指令系统应满足的要求为完备性、有效性、 、和兼容性。 53.运行注册表编辑器可以在“运行”对话框中输入_________按回车键后即可启动,注册表编辑器。
54.在现代计算机的存储体系中, 是为了解决CPU与内存速度不匹配问题而使用的存储器。
55. CPU不断的对接口状态进行查询,若未准备就绪的,CPU继续等待并查询,若已准备就绪,CPU进行数据的输入输出,这是数据传送方式中的_________方式。
56.在系统属性对话框中选择“设备管理器”选项卡,可以看到系统检测到本台计算机的所有设备及其状态。若某种设备前有黄色感叹号,表示该设备不可用,需要 。 57.在显示卡中, 的作用是暂存显示控制芯片处理的数据。
58.根据封装形式,可将CPU分为两类:传统针脚式的 架构和插入式的Slot架构。 59. 内存速度的单位用_________来表示。
60. __________________是造成主板电路各接触点不良、开路或短路的主要原因。 61.一条传输线路能传输从1500~4000Hz的信号,则该线路的带宽为 Hz。 62.将主机域名映射为IP地址的过程称为_________。
5
63.以太网卡的MAC地址可用_________位的十六进制数来表示。
64.某主机的IP地址为130.66.54.36,子网掩码为255.255.0.0,则该主机的网络号是 。
65. 是通过监视所有出入网络的信息流,以防止发生不可预测的、潜在的破坏性的入侵。
66.ATM传送的信元头是 字节的定长信息。 67.在TCP/IP协议簇中,RARP属于 层。
68.IPv6采用_____位地址长度,几乎可以不受限制地提供地址。 69.IEEE802.4标准定义了 的介质访问控制方法。
70.如图所示,求电路的等效电阻Rab= Ω。
第70题图 第71题图
71. 如图所示电路,a点电位Va= V。 72. 如图所示电路,已知IS=2A,R1=3Ω,R2=R3=R4=1Ω,C=2μF,则电容两端电压UC= V。
Q1J
CP
Q1K
第72题图 第73题图
73.由JK触发器构成的电路图如图所示,设其初始状态为0,则第2006个CP作用后, Q= 。 ≥1 A++≥1 YB SU2RLVL≥1 C C- -
第74题图 第75题图
6
74.如图所示逻辑电路的最简与——或表达式为 。
75.已知V为理想二极管,U2=14.1Sin314t v ,当开关S断开时,负载电压的平均值VL=____________V。
四、程序阅读分析题(本大题共5小题,每小题12分,共计60分。) 76.有以下程序:
main() {
int i,n=0;
for(i=2;i<5;i++) { do {
if(i%3) continue; n++;
} while(!i); n++; }
printf(\ }
77.写出下列程序的运行结果
#include
int a=5;
void fun(int b) {
static int a=10; a+=b++;
printf(\}
void main() {
int c=20; fun(c); a+=c++; fun(c);
printf(\}
78.写出下列程序的运行结果
#include
int i,t,s=0;
for (i=1;i<=10;i++) {
输出结果为: 输出结果为: 输出结果为: 7
t=i % 3; switch(t) {
case 0:s=s+1;
case 1:s=s+2;break; case 2:s=s+3;
}
if (s>18) break; }
printf(\}
79.将十进制数转换为十六进制数
输出结果为: int main()
(1)_________________________ {
char dex[17]={\
(2) _________________________ int c[8],i,base=16;
unsigned long n;
(3) _________________________ printf(\输入十进制长整型数 \
scanf(\
i=0; do{
c[i++]=___________; n=n/base; }while(n);
printf(\对应的十六进制数 \ for(________________)
printf(\ printf(\ return 0; }
80.从键盘输入十个字符串,每个字符串长度小于10个字符,将这10个字符串,按由小到大的顺序排序后,在屏幕上输出。
8

